(KSL News) -- The small town of Minersville is mourning the death of a prominent resident there.
62-year-old William Fails was riding his bike east of Minersville this morning when he was struck by a car. He was taken to a hospital, but died a short time later.
Investigators are still trying to determine just what happened.
Fails operated a gas station and convenience store in Minersville.
